
When to Consider Roof Replacement in Birmingham
Living in Birmingham, we are no strangers to the harsh weather conditions that can significantly impact the lifespan and functionality of our roofs. From heavy rainfalls to strong winds, our roofs endure a lot. Hence, it’s vital to know when roof replacement is necessary for your home or commercial building.
The first sign that you need a new roof is if your current one is nearing or has surpassed its expected lifespan. Typically, asphalt shingle roofs last about 20 years, while tile or metal ones can last upwards of 50 years. If your roof has reached this age bracket without any significant maintenance work done on it, you might want to consider getting a new one.
Visible signs of damage should also be an immediate cause for concern. This could include missing or broken shingles, large amounts of shingle granules in gutters (a sign that the protective barrier on shingles is wearing off), sagging areas on the roof, and visible light through the attic ceiling.
Leaks are another clear indication that your roof may need replacing. If water is seeping into your house during rainfall or snowfall events in Birmingham and causing damp patches on ceilings or walls inside your house – don’t ignore it! This could lead to more serious issues such as mold growth and structural damage if not addressed promptly.
Another consideration would be energy efficiency. If you notice a sudden increase in heating bills during winter months or cooling costs over summer – this could be due to poor insulation from an old roofing system. A new roof with modern insulating properties can help reduce these costs significantly.
Lastly, aesthetic appeal plays a role too; especially if you plan on selling your property anytime soon. A worn-out looking rooftop doesn’t just lower curb appeal but might make potential buyers question what other parts of the home have been neglected.
